Further Description/Back Story | I love Touring cars, saw that 3Racing came out with a sport version based on their popular 21M chassis called the S 6 4. Built the kit adding some optional parts in the right areas, along with smooth nitride ceramic bearings in the drive system, a K -power mettle gear servo, HobbyWing Xr10 Pro G2 Esc., 10.5 hobbywing motor . The car is a blast to drive at the track and the rear Graphite brace from Race VTA helps a lot, as does the double-joint front shafts. 3Racing has some very good touring cars that are top-notch, easy to assemble, and affordable. |
